Potential thunderstorms forecast for late Wednesday evening
New York is anticipating potential storms slated for late Wednesday evening, as reported by CBS News. According to meteorologist Lonnie Quinn, the forecast indicates a growing likelihood of thunderstorms as the day progresses. This weather system is predicted to bring increased cloud cover and the possibility of significant rainfall to the region. Residents are urged to prepare for rapid changes in weather conditions, including the potential for strong winds and lightning. These impending storms are part of a broader weather pattern affecting the northeastern United States. New York City is among the areas under close surveillance for potentially severe weather. Forecasters recommend that residents stay informed through local news and weather apps to receive timely updates and warnings.
